[ Upstream commit031b9212ee] When DEBUG is defined this error occurs drivers/media/platform/pxa_camera.c:1410:7: error: ‘i’ undeclared (first use in this function) for (i = 0; i < vb->num_planes; i++) ^ The variable 'i' is missing, so declare it. Linux kernel
============
There are several guides for kernel developers and users. These guides can
be rendered in a number of formats, like HTML and PDF. Please read
Documentation/admin-guide/README.rst first.
In order to build the documentation, use ``make htmldocs`` or
``make pdfdocs``. The formatted documentation can also be read online at:
https://www.kernel.org/doc/html/latest/
There are various text files in the Documentation/ subdirectory,
several of them using the Restructured Text markup notation.
Please read the Documentation/process/changes.rst file, as it contains the
requirements for building and running the kernel, and information about
the problems which may result by upgrading your kernel.
